Two students walking home from school on Tuesday, Aug. 23, reported suspicious activity from a person in a vehicle in the Foxhaven subdivision in Raymore. A parent filed a report with the Raymore Police Department, and police are seeking a white male in a black Nissan for questioning. According to police, there was no attempt to physically abduct the students. However, police are continuing to investigate.
This afternoon, the school district notified the principals at our elementary and intermediate schools and asked them to share this information with staff. The district also notified Apple Bus Company to ask drivers to watch for a person/vehicle matching this description.
The Raymore Police Department is providing additional patrols this afternoon as students walk home.
